Job Description :
Adobe Experience Manager (AEM) Lead Developer responsibility will be to work with our clients on critical activities to support deployment of applications to various environments.

Participate in all aspects of the software development life cycleand support applications developed for our clients.

Responsilbilities:
Lead the design, architecture, development, testing and deployment of Adobe Experience Management (AEM) Web using author & publisher.
Support deployment of applications to various environments using DevOps tools and methodologies.
Be the go-to person for implementation strategies based on requirements, long-term strategy, and creative design
Provide technical guidance to AEM developers around standard methodologies in AEM development both back-end and front-end execution
Provide architectural guidance around server environment configuration, clustering, caching, CDN usage etc.
Troubleshoot the production problems, debugging approach, suggest efficient workarounds, and provide permanent resolutions.
Basic Qualifications:
Ideal candidate should possess extensive Adobe Experience Manager (AEM 6.x) development experience with strong skill set in Java and front-end technologies such as HTML5, CSS3, JavaScript and JavaScript frameworks/libraries (Angular JS 1.4+, Vue JS, Bootstrap, node.js etc
Extensive AEM architecture and technology (Experience in Java Content Repository (API) suite, Sling web framework and Apache Felix OSGi framework, DAM, Workflows)
Experience integrating AEM with other Adobe Marketing Cloud products, such as Analytics, Target, Campaign
Experience with data migration in AEM, familiar with Multi-site Manager, Language Copy and Dispatcher
Experience with communicating to different internal servers, databases from AEM, using both front end and back end technologies
Experience with Junit and other testing frameworks in AEM.
Experience with other large scale WCM or CMS implementation is a plus
Familiarity with front-end technologies, HTML, CSS, angular and JavaScript experience is a plus and should have the aptitude to learn front-end development
Excellent communication, problem solving skills and learning attitude
             

Similar Jobs you may be interested in ..